The Washington Commanders have regressed this season, creating pressure for another major roster overhaul under general manager Adam Peters. The team went all in earlier, leaving only two picks in the first four rounds of the 2026 draft while likely securing a top-10 selection. Options include trading down to accumulate assets or selecting a high-impact defender. Pro Football Focus projects edge rusher David Bailey as a potential top-10 choice due to elite pass-rush metrics, while Ohio State's Arvell Reese represents a top-five, versatile linebacker target amid uncertainty about Bobby Wagner's future beyond 2025.
